Goodreads Summary
Ella and Micha have been best friends since childhood, until one tragic night shatters their relationship and Ella decides to leave everything behind to start a new life at college, including Micha.
But now it's summer break and she has nowhere else to go but home. Ella fears everything she worked so hard to bury might resurface, especially with Micha living right next door. Micha is sexy, smart, confident, and can get under Ella's skin like no one else can. He knows everything about her, including her darkest secrets. And he's determined to win back the girl he lost, no matter what it takes.

This was originally self published and just goes to show what outstanding books are available via that routed. Since being published, the book has gone on to be a best selling sensation hitting  the New York Times and will soon be hitting the UK to be adored by the fans of New Adult books.
Jessica Sorensen has created an addictive read centred around an intense relationship between two old friends on the brink of romance. I dare you not to fall in love with bad boy Micha, who has only ever wanted one girl, but took a colourful route to reach her. When his oldest best friend Ella does a disappearing act, Micha is beside himself without her. His search takes him six months to find her, and by the time she comes home, Micha isn’t the same boy she left behind. He is so in love with her and will do all he can to make her realise that deep down she loves him just as much. It takes her a little while to realise he is no longer the womaniser she thought he was.
Ella is a complicated character; her life hasn’t been easy. She is living with a lot of guilt about the death of her mother. This is not helped by the reactions and thoughts of her brother and father forcing her to run away and change her life in order to bury the guilt . She tries to become someone else and it’s only on her return home that she comes to terms with who she really is. Micha brings out the real Ella and she realises she can’t hide from her feelings for Micha anymore.
This is just a beautiful love story. The fact that the characters have known each other all their lives makes the development of the relationship even sweeter. In a similar style to the film Sweet Home Alabama, it shows that home is always where the heart is. I am so pleased to discover that there will be a second book featuring these complicated, yet gorgeous characters. Jessica  has firmly placed herself on the list of New Adult authors to watch out for and I am excited to read more of her books.
